Toni K. Choueiri, MD, on Papillary RCC: Phase II Trial Results
2017 Genitourinary Cancers Symposium
Toni K. Choueiri, MD, of the Dana-Farber Cancer Institute, discusses a single-arm biomarker-based study of savolitinib in patients with advanced papillary renal cell cancer. (Abstract 436)
